A former Covid-19 compliance supervisor for Dexter: New Blood is suing Paramount Global, alleging she was hindered from doing her job and ultimately fired to keep the production on track.
In a lawsuit filed on Thursday in New York federal court, Jennifer Lyon says she was excluded from meetings, provided minimal resources and undermined when she raised Covid compliance concerns in an intentional effort to obstruct her attempts to follow virus protocols. While she was told she had far-reaching authority that extended to halting production, she claims she actually had a toothless position with little power.

Bernie fans never say die - or, at least, not willingly. As Hillary Clinton ends the primaries as the first-ever female presumptive Democratic presidential nominee, Bernie Sanders doesn't seem quite ready to let go, charging that superdelegates could still help him become party's leader. Yet, with 1,812 pledged delegates and 571 superdelegates, according to ABC News, Clinton has enough support to claim victory. So what's next for the Vermont senator's steadfast troop, which includes former Minnesota governor Jesse Ventura, and New York state senator Bill Perkins? John Stockwell directed LLeju Productions’ 2011 film Cat Run and reunites with founder and president William Perkins.
The story follows the bumbling detectives from the first film, Julian and Anthony, as they become mired in mysterious murders and beautiful assassins in the Deep South.
Alphonso McAuley and Scott Mechlowicz reprise their roles. Production has begun in New Orleans.
Andrew and Matt Manson wrote the screenplay and Perkins are producing with Bic Tran.

Paul Wesley is going from being a vampire on CW to a federal agent in Louisiana. The actor who plays Stefan Salvatore on CW's "The Vampire Diaries" has joined the cast of "The Baytown Disco," which also stars Eva Longoria and Billy Bob Thornton. Also read: Billy Bob Thornton and Eva Longoria Join Cast of 'The Baytown Disco' "Disco" was on the 2009 "Black List" of Hollywood's best unproduced movie projects. William Perkins's LLeju Productions came on to produce the movie, which is now shooting in Louisiana. Barry Battles is directing the movie, which he wrote...

Liam Neeson is joining Christina Ricci in the After.Life. Writer-director Agnieszka Wojtowicz-Vosloo's feature debut centers on a young woman (Ricci) caught between life and death. A funeral director (Neeson) appears to have the gift of transitioning the dead, but may be intent on burying her alive. We broke the news exclusively that Ricci signed last month to replace the originally attached Kate Bosworth in the lead. Shooting begins next month in New York. LLeju Prods.' Bill Perkins and Plum Pictures are producing the psychological thriller, and Perkins is financing. Icm, which reps Ricci and the helmer, packaged and secured financing for the film.
